Introduction to Flour and Grain Mills
Flour and grain mills are essential tools in the kitchen for transforming whole grains into finely ground flour. These mills allow you to control the texture and quality of your flour, enhancing the flavor and nutrition of your baked goods.
Grain mills operate by crushing or grinding grains, seeds, or legumes between two surfaces, often adjustable for coarseness. Choosing the right mill depends on your needs, whether for grinding wheat, corn, or other grains to create fresh flour at home.
History of Milling: From Hand Stones to Modern Mills
The history of milling dates back thousands of years, beginning with simple hand stones used by early civilizations to grind grain into flour. These rudimentary tools laid the foundation for the development of more complex milling techniques.
Over time, advancements such as watermills and windmills revolutionized grain processing by harnessing natural energy sources. Modern flour and grain mills utilize sophisticated machinery and technology to efficiently convert raw grains into uniform, high-quality flour used in kitchens worldwide.

Key Components and How Mills Work
Flour and grain mills are essential for transforming raw grains into usable flour through mechanical processing. These mills utilize specialized components designed to efficiently grind and separate grain particles.
- Grinding Mechanism - Typically consists of rotating stones or steel rollers that crush grains into fine flour.
- Feeding System - Controls the flow of grains into the mill for consistent grinding and output quality.
- Sifting and Separation - Uses sieves or sifters to separate bran and germ from the ground flour, ensuring purity and texture.
- Power Source - Can be electric motors or manual cranks that drive the grinding and sifting components.
- Adjustable Settings - Allows users to modify the fineness of the flour based on baking or cooking requirements.
Grain Selection for Milling
Choosing the right grain is essential for achieving high-quality flour in your kitchen milling process. Grain selection directly affects the texture, flavor, and nutritional value of the flour produced.
- Grain Variety - Selecting wheat, barley, rye, or other grains determines the flour's taste and baking properties.
- Moisture Content - Proper moisture levels in grain ensure efficient milling and prevent spoilage.
- Purity and Cleanliness - Clean, pest-free grains reduce contamination and improve flour quality.
Your choice of grain influences the milling output and final product's performance in recipes. Understanding these factors helps you optimize your flour and grain milling setup.

Health Benefits of Freshly Milled Grains
Flour and grain mills bring incredible health benefits by allowing you to use freshly milled grains in your kitchen. Freshly milled grains retain higher nutrient levels and offer superior taste compared to store-bought flour.
- Rich in Nutrients - Freshly milled grains contain more vitamins, minerals, and antioxidants due to minimal processing.
- Improved Digestive Health - The natural fiber content in freshly milled grains supports better digestion and gut health.
- Enhanced Flavor and Freshness - Milling grains at home preserves essential oils and flavors, providing a more vibrant taste in your recipes.
